korean-privacy-terms
Korean Privacy Lawに基づくプライバシーポリシー・利用規約・Cookieバナー・同意モーダルをNext.jsプロジェクトに自動生成するスキルです。個人情報保護法・約款規制法・電子商取引法などの韓国法令に準拠したコンポーネントが必要な際にトリガーされます。MCPを経由したthin wrapperとして動作し、法令対応UIの実装工数を大幅に削減します。
description の原文を見る
kimlawtech/korean-privacy-terms (Apache-2.0) 업스트림을 경유해 Next.js 프로젝트에 한국 법령(개인정보보호법·약관규제법·전자상거래법) 기반 개인정보처리방침·이용약관·쿠키 배너·동의 모달을 생성하는 thin wrapper 스킬.
SKILL.md 本文
Korean Privacy & Terms (thin wrapper)
このスキルが行うこと
kimlawtech/korean-privacy-terms (Apache-2.0) upstream を使用して、韓国法令基づく 個人情報処理方針・利用約款・クッキーバナー・会員登録同意モーダル 生成を実行する。k-skill 側は 薄い wrapper のみ保持し、実際のインタビュー・レンダー・インストール ロジックは upstream に委譲する。
反映基準は upstream が管理する:
- 個人情報委員会 処理方針作成指針 (2025.4.21)
- 改正個人情報保護法 (2026.3 公布、2026.9.11 施行、課徴金 売上額最大 10%)
- 公正取引委員会 電子商取引 標準約款 第10023号
- EU GDPR / ePrivacy (upstream v2.0+ 対応)
このスキルが生成するすべての文書は 参考用初案 であり 法律アドバイスではない。実運用配布前に必ず 弁護士の審査 が必要である。
使用する場面
- "個人情報処理方針を作ってほしい"
- "利用約款を追加してほしい"
- "クッキーバナーを付けてほしい"
- "会員登録同意モーダルが必要"
- "行動情報の告知を追加してほしい"
- "個人情報同意 UI を削除してほしい"
使用しない場面
- 実際の法律アドバイス・訴訟戦略・個別約款紛争判断が必要な場合 → 弁護士相談
- 韓国/EU 外の管轄(米国 CCPA・日本 APPI・中国 PIPL など)を単独で扱う必要がある場合 (upstream ロードマップ)
- Next.js App Router ではない環境 (upstream が Pages Router 非対応)
前提条件
- インターネット接続 (upstream clone 用)
git2.20+bash- 対象プロジェクトが Next.js 13 ~ 16 App Router ベースであること (upstream 制約)
インストール (デュアルインストール)
upstream を ~/.claude/skills/korean-privacy-terms/upstream/ と ~/.agents/skills/korean-privacy-terms/upstream/ 両方に pinned SHA でチェックアウトする。リポジトリ内部に upstream ペイロードをコミットしないため、実使用前に必ずこのステップを実行する。
bash korean-privacy-terms/scripts/install.sh
リポジトリをローカルに clone せず、すでにホームディレクトリのスキルバンドルのみを持つ状態からもインストールできる (installer は ${BASH_SOURCE[0]} で絶対パスを解析するため cwd に依存しない):
bash ~/.claude/skills/korean-privacy-terms/scripts/install.sh
# または
bash ~/.agents/skills/korean-privacy-terms/scripts/install.sh
スクリプトは korean-privacy-terms/scripts/upstream.pin に記録された40文字のコミット SHA のみチェックアウトする。両方のパスで git -C <path> rev-parse HEAD が pin と同一であれば、インストール成功。
オフライン環境またはネットワーク遮断状況では upstream clone が失敗するため、このスキルの生成フローを実行できない。スクリプトが明示的な失敗メッセージを残して異常終了する。
必須のインタビューを最初に実施
ユーザーが「個人情報処理方針を作ってほしい」のような生成リクエストをしたら、すぐにファイルを作らず、先に確認する。upstream scripts/interview.md ステップ 0 ~ 9 のインタビュープロトコルに従って順次質問するが、最低限以下の項目を確認した後、生成段階に進む。
推奨される最初の質問群:
- 対象ユーザー範囲 (韓国ユーザーのみ / 海外が中心 / 双方グローバル) — 管轄法を決定
- 運営主体の所在地 (韓国 / 海外)
- サービス種類 (SaaS / ショッピングモール / コミュニティ / ブログ / フィンテック / AI サービス)
- Next.js バージョン (13 ~ 16)、App Router 使用有無、言語 (
.ts/.tsx/.js/.jsx) - Tailwind バージョン (v3 / v4)、バンドラー (Turbopack / Webpack)
- shadcn/ui 事前インストール有無、既存デザインシステム (Tailwind 純正 / Chakra / MUI / Mantine など)
- 出力言語 (韓国語のみ / 英語のみ / 韓英併記)
- 14歳未満対象の有無
- 自動化された決定(AI)・行動情報(クッキー)・カスタマイズ広告処理の有無
- 個人情報保護責任者(CPO)情報、事業者名・代表者・住所 (ユーザーが知らせる必要がある)
インタビューは特定のエージェントの専用 UI コンポーネント呼び出し(質問ウィジェットなど)に依存しない agent-neutral なトーンで、1回に1~2問項ずつ進める。法律の不安感(過料爆弾など)を誘発する表現は避け、「法的に必要な部分です」程度の淡々としたトーンを保つ。わからない項目は「スキップしても大丈夫です」と開いておく。
ワークフロー
- ユーザーがトリガー文句を言ったら、まず上記のインタビューゲートを実行する。
bash korean-privacy-terms/scripts/install.shで upstream をデュアルインストールする (すでにインストール済みなら pin 確認のみ)。- upstream が提供する順序に従う:
scripts/interview.md→scripts/render.md→scripts/install.md。 - upstream は Next.js 検出 → MDX/shadcn 依存関係インストール → テンプレート置換 →
src/app/privacy/page.tsx・src/app/terms/page.tsx・src/components/legal/*などのファイル生成 → 法定必須11項目検証 → 免責コメント挿入 を順次実行する。 - 生成が終わったらユーザーに報告するが、以下の Response policy の固定ブロックを必ず含める。
CLI 例
cat korean-privacy-terms/scripts/upstream.pin
bash korean-privacy-terms/scripts/install.sh
git -C ~/.claude/skills/korean-privacy-terms/upstream rev-parse HEAD
git -C ~/.agents/skills/korean-privacy-terms/upstream rev-parse HEAD
Response policy
- 生成された文書は 参考用初案 であり法律アドバイスではないことを、すべての回答末尾 に告知する。
- 実運用適用前に必ず 弁護士の審査 が必要なことを固定文句で出力する。
- 2026.9.11 施行の改正個人情報保護法の §30 法定項目、課徴金上向き(売上額 10%)、事業主責任などが upstream pin 時点基準で反映されていることを知らせる。その後の改正に対する最新反映有無は、ユーザーが確認責任を持つことを明示する。
- 「など」でぼかす表現、法定必須11項目の漏れ、免責コメント削除、ユーザー確認なしで会社名・責任者名を推測して埋める行為は禁止である (upstream 規則)。
- 14歳未満対象のサービスに成人向け方針をそのまま適用しない。
完了条件
- インタビューゲートが実行され、最低限の jurisdiction・サービス種類・Next.js バージョン・App Router 有無・出力言語 が確認されている。
scripts/install.shが upstream をデュアルインストール (~/.claude/skills/korean-privacy-terms/upstream/+~/.agents/skills/korean-privacy-terms/upstream/) し、両方のパスで pin と同一の SHA である。- upstream
scripts/interview.md→scripts/render.md→scripts/install.mdの順序で生成が終わっている。 - 法定必須11項目検証と免責コメント挿入が upstream 規則通り完了している。
- ユーザーに参考用初案 + 法律アドバイスではない + 弁護士審査必須 + 2026.9.11 改正反映基準 が一緒に告知されている。
障害モード
- オフラインまたはネットワーク遮断:
scripts/install.shが upstream clone ステップで失敗する。ネットワークを確保した後に再実行。 - pin SHA が upstream で削除/force-push された場合:スクリプトが SHA mismatch で異常終了する。
scripts/upstream.pinを最新タグ SHA で bump し、PR を作成する。 - Next.js Pages Router 単独プロジェクト:upstream が実行を中止する。ユーザーに App Router への移行が前提条件であることを案内する。
- 法律改正ドリフト:upstream が CHANGELOG で反映基準を管理する。pin を上げるだけでなく、upstream CHANGELOG も一緒に確認する。
注記
- upstream: https://github.com/kimlawtech/korean-privacy-terms (Apache-2.0)
- upstream pin:
scripts/upstream.pin - installer:
scripts/install.sh - 法律免責全文:
./DISCLAIMER.md - upstream 著者・コミュニティ attribution:
(@kimlawtech, SpeciAI)./NOTICE - Apache-2.0 全文 (upstream
LICENSEverbatim):— Apache License, Version 2.0 §4(a) ("give any other recipients of the Work or Derivative Works a copy of this License") 遵守のため./LICENSE.upstreaminstall.sh実行前もレポツリーにバンドルしておく。レポルートの(MIT) は k-skill 自体のライセンスであり、このスキルの上部には適用されない。../LICENSE - 本スキルは upstream 産出物の再配布に該当するため、Apache License, Version 2.0 §4 要件 (LICENSE バンドル、NOTICE 含有、ライセンス告知) を遵守する。
- ネストされた
SKILL.md案内:install.sh実行後~/.claude/skills/korean-privacy-terms/upstream/SKILL.mdが存在するようになるが、Claude Code / Codex / Vercel Agent Skills などのエージェントプラットフォームは top-levelSKILL.mdのみを discovery 対象とする。ネストされた upstreamSKILL.mdは直接呼び出されない。
ライセンス: MIT(寛容ライセンスのため全文を引用しています) · 原本リポジトリ
詳細情報
- 作者
- nomadamas
- リポジトリ
- nomadamas/k-skill
- ライセンス
- MIT
- 最終更新
- 不明
Source: https://github.com/nomadamas/k-skill / ライセンス: MIT
関連スキル
superfluid
Superfluidプロトコルおよびそのエコシステムに関するナレッジベースです。Superfluidについて情報を検索する際は、ウェブ検索の前にこちらを参照してください。対応キーワード:Superfluid、CFA、GDA、Super App、Super Token、stream、flow rate、real-time balance、pool(member/distributor)、IDA、sentinels、liquidation、TOGA、@sfpro/sdk、semantic money、yellowpaper、whitepaper
civ-finish-quotes
実質的なタスクが真に完了した際に、文明風の儀式的な引用句を追加します。ユーザーやエージェントが機能追加、リファクタリング、分析、設計ドキュメント、プロセス改善、レポート、執筆タスクといった実際の成果物を完成させるときに、明示的な依頼がなくても使用します。短い返信や小さな修正、未完成の作業には適用しません。
nookplot
Base(Ethereum L2)上のAIエージェント向け分散型調整ネットワークです。エージェントがオンチェーンアイデンティティを登録する、コンテンツを公開する、他のエージェントにメッセージを送る、マーケットプレイスで専門家を雇う、バウンティを投稿・請求する、レピュテーションを構築する、共有プロジェクトで協業する、リサーチチャレンジを解くことでNOOKをマイニングする、キュレーションされたナレッジを備えたスタンドアロンオンチェーンエージェントをデプロイする、またはアグリーメントとリワードで収益を得る場合に利用できます。エージェントネットワーク、エージェント調整、分散型エージェント、NOOKトークン、マイニングチャレンジ、ナレッジバンドル、エージェントレピュテーション、エージェントマーケットプレイス、ERC-2771メタトランザクション、Prepare-Sign-Relay、AgentFactory、またはNookplotが言及された場合にトリガーされます。
web3-polymarket
Polygon上でのPolymarket予測市場取引統合です。認証機能(L1 EIP-712、L2 HMAC-SHA256、ビルダーヘッダー)、注文発注(GTC/GTD/FOK/FAK、バッチ、ポストオンリー、ハートビート)、市場データ(Gamma API、Data API、オーダーブック、サブグラフ)、WebSocketストリーミング(市場・ユーザー・スポーツチャネル)、CTF操作(分割、統合、償却、ネガティブリスク)、ブリッジ機能(入金、出金、マルチチェーン)、およびガスレスリレイトランザクションに対応しています。AIエージェント、自動マーケットメーカー、予測市場UI、またはPolygraph上のPolymarketと統合するアプリケーション構築時に活用できます。
ethskills
Ethereum、EVM、またはブロックチェーン関連のリクエストに対応します。スマートコントラクト、dApps、ウォレット、DeFiプロトコルの構築、監査、デプロイ、インタラクションに適用されます。Solidityの開発、コントラクトアドレス、トークン規格(ERC-20、ERC-721、ERC-4626など)、Layer 2ネットワーク(Base、Arbitrum、Optimism、zkSync、Polygon)、Uniswap、Aave、Curveなどのプロトコルとの統合をカバーします。ガスコスト、コントラクトのデシマル設定、オラクルセキュリティ、リエントランシー、MEV、ブリッジング、ウォレット管理、オンチェーンデータの取得、本番環境へのデプロイ、プロトコル進化(EIPライフサイクル、フォーク追跡、今後の変更予定)といったトピックを含みます。
xxyy-trade
このスキルは、ユーザーが「トークン購入」「トークン売却」「トークンスワップ」「暗号資産取引」「取引ステータス確認」「トランザクション照会」「トークンスキャン」「フィード」「チェーン監視」「トークン照会」「トークン詳細」「トークン安全性確認」「ウォレット一覧表示」「マイウォレット」「AIスキャン」「自動スキャン」「ツイートスキャン」「オンボーディング」「IP確認」「IPホワイトリスト」「トークン発行」「自動売却」「損切り」「利益確定」「トレーリングストップ」「保有者」「トップホルダー」「KOLホルダー」などをリクエストした場合、またはSolana/ETH/BSC/BaseチェーンでXXYYを経由した取引について言及した場合に使用します。XXYY Open APIを通じてオンチェーン取引とデータ照会を実現します。